Dr. Jean Devroye Posted October 23, 2009 Share Posted October 23, 2009 SUPERB and FAST REGROWTH, 2500 Gr. 5393 40 years old patient, since many years she was progressively thinning on the whole frontal area and on her temples. She started an androcur treatment 5 years ago which has slightly improved the situation. It is almost certainly a genetic pattern since her grandmother suffered the same type of hair loss. The indication is excellent, the donor area is rich. The strategy consists in reaching a maximum number of grafts, to place a large amount of FU1 (singles) for a blurry aspect of the frontal line. On the following lines, the density of incisions remained important and FU3 or FU4 grafts were used. Thanks to the pairing (association into the same incision the 2 hair grafts) I managed to increase the hair density. The patient's post-op was fine, without a hitch. The fall of the grafts was early and almost total. Then the regrowth occurred very quickly. After 3 months only, we could already see the regrowth. The actual result is really early as it is a 6 months post-op. The aspect is already very natural. Hairs are still short but in a few months, the new hair will be perfectly integrated into the original hair. Moreover, the trichophytic closure made the scar unnoticeable. Number of grafts 2500, Number of hair 5393 (2.16 Hair/graft).
